Breakdown of net worth components for a brand and media figure

Core business and agency valuation

The primary driver of Roy Spence’s net worth historically has been the sale and ongoing value of GSD&M, a major independent advertising agency that he co-founded and built into a large regional brand with national clients. In 2006, the agency was sold to Omnicom Group, and such transactions typically generate a mix of cash, earn-outs, and equity, which crystallize into liquid assets and long-term payouts for the founder. Subsequent agency performance, management fees, and any retained partnership or advisory arrangements can add to ongoing income. For privately held firms, valuation methods include revenue multiples, EBITDA multiples, and add-on acquisitions, all of which feed into an owner’s estimated share of enterprise value.

Common methods to estimate founder net worth

For private entrepreneurs, net worth estimation typically combines the fair market value of known assets and firm equity with recognized liabilities. Public comparables, recent transactions, and disclosed financials provide benchmarks when direct prices are unavailable. Standard components include cash and liquid securities, retirement accounts, real property, business equity, and intangible assets such as royalties, while debts, deferred compensation, and contingent liabilities are subtracted. Adjustments for risk, liquidity, and time value of money are applied when projecting lifetime earning power or present value of future cash flows.
